How a Dalmeny Tow Call Works, 4 Steps.

  1. Call the line

    Live operator answers any hour. Share highway kilometre marker, Dalmeny street or rural range road, plus vehicle and what failed.

  2. Quote and ETA

    Cost range and arrival window confirmed before the rig rolls. After-hours surcharge of $20 to $50 stated up front when it applies.

  3. Operator arrives

    Highway-rated wheel-lift, flatbed or winch-recovery unit arrives, matched to the call type and access conditions.

  4. Vehicle delivered

    Towed to a Dalmeny shop, the home or acreage garage, a Saskatoon specialist facility, or a covered storage yard.

Response from Saskatoon to Dalmeny typically runs 30 to 55 minutes depending on southern-corridor traffic and the closest available rig. Off-peak overnight calls often hit the lower end. Morning and evening commuter rush can extend response by 15 to 20 minutes.
Yes. Dalmeny's foothills and acreage approaches generate winch recovery, ditch extraction and soft-ground pull-out calls. Saskatoon Towing routes a winch-equipped rig with the right strapping. Specify the access road and ground conditions on the call so the right unit arrives.
Yes. The southern corridor between Saskatoon and Dalmeny is a high-volume commuter route with regular accident-scene calls. Always dial 911 first to secure the scene; once police clear the call, the operator routes a flatbed or wheel-lift through the Saskatoon Towing accident-recovery network with insurance-direct billing.
Yes. The live phone line covers all Dalmeny residential neighbourhoods 24/7, including overnight, weekends and holidays. After-hours surcharge of $20 to $50 may apply between 10 PM and 6 AM, confirmed by the operator before the rig rolls.
Yes. Most Dalmeny commuters prefer their Saskatoon repair shop for major work. Pricing typically runs $80 to $150 hook-up plus $3 to $6 per kilometre. The operator quotes the full route on the call before the tow begins.
